Flash Gordon: The Deadly Ray from Mars is a thrilling Science fiction movie that was originally released in 1938. The film features eminent actors of the time such as Buster Crabbe, Jean Rogers, and Charles Middleton. This cinematic epic accurately reflects the popularity of the Flash Gordon comic strip in the 1930s. Buster Crabbe, characterized as Flash Gordon, brings an energetic dynamism to the storyline through his heroism and willingness to stand against all odds to save Earth.
The story is centered around Flash Gordon, the renowned interstellar hero who, along with his friends, portraited by Jean Rogers and Charles Middleton, embarks on yet another thrilling adventure to save Earth from the menace known as Ming the Merciless. The movie perfectly progresses with the hi-tech scientific motifs of the comic strip, enthralling audiences with its radiantly imaginative narrative and action-packed plot.
Without giving too much away, the film starts with Mars deploying a death ray towards Earth. It is quickly identified by Professor Zarkov (Frank Shannon), who alerts Flash Gordon (Buster Crabbe) and Dale Arden (Jean Rogers). This insidious device from Mars has the ability to essentially wipe out life on Earth by directly manipulating vital systems like weather and geological constructs, a disaster waiting to happen. Flash Gordon makes it his mission to neutralize this deadly threat, hence the name 'Flash Gordon: The Deadly Ray from Mars.'
While Flash and his friends are at the center of the narrative, the antagonist Ming the Merciless is also a character with meaningful screen time. Charles Middleton, as Ming, provides a chilling depiction of this character full of spite and universal domination aspirations. Ming's ultimate goal is to cause mass destruction on Earth and claim it as his dominion.
